Blue Machinery is a leading supplier of materials processing and handling equipment, serving a wide range of industries across the UK, including Quarrying & Demolition, Recycling & Energy, Construction, Scrap, Ports & Rail, and Forestry & Arboriculture.

With a strong commitment to excellence and a deep understanding of our customers' needs, we work with world-renowned manufacturers to provide innovative solutions that maximise productivity, efficiency, and sustainability.
Our team of industry experts, strategically located across the UK, are dedicated to delivering tailored solutions supported by outstanding local service and support, ensuring your operations run seamlessly. The Blue Machinery Group operates from five key locations: Blue Machinery (Scotland) and Murray Plant (A Blue Scotland Company) in Stirling; Blue Machinery (Central) with depots in Northwich and Nantwich; Blue Machinery (Southern) in Portishead; and Blue Machinery (Spares), serving customers from Warrington and Stirling.

Company Timeline

2003
Spares UK (which would later become Blue Spares) is formed to provide a genuine OEM parts for powerscreen equipment.

2004
Blue Machinery is formed as the four directors expand into further industries and become multi-brand dealers.

2004
Machinery adds the Doppstadt brand to the product portfolio with the strategic vision of targeting the growing recycling and waste sectors.

2006
Blue Machinery adds the world renowned Pegson mobile crusher range to complement the existing screens from Powerscreen.

2008
Spares UK is rebranded to Blue Spares to position the company in line with the capital equipment businesses.

2011
Terex Fuchs range of material handlers added to the Blue portfolio.

2017
Blue Machinery acquires Murray Plant to add a range of leading attachment brands to the protfolio.

2022
Murray Plant restructures with attachment brands being sold and serviced through the three regional businesses – Blue Scotland, Blue Central and Blue Southern.

2022
Blue Machinery (Central) adds Develon to their product portfolio and celebrate their 30th anniversary.

2023
Blue Machinery (Southern) are appointed as dealers for Hidromek.

2023
Pat McGeary inducted into Powerscreen Hall of Fame.

2024
Blue Machinery expand into concrete batching plants as they add Semix to their product portfolio.

2024
Blue Machinery expands into Forestry and Arb sectors as Terex Green-Tec is added to the product portfolio.

2024
Blue Machinery become a Powerscreen Accredited Training Centres, the first dealership in Europe.
